We’re seeking a Social Media Specialist to join our team immediately. This is a hands-on role 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ced agency environment and is comfortable juggling multiple industries and client accounts. You’ll be responsible for executing content strategies, managing digital profiles, and staying on the pulse of trends to create scroll-stopping content. Responsibilities

Manage day-to-day social media activity for multiple client accounts (restaurants, retail, professional services, healthcare, etc.). Plan, schedule, and publish content calendars aligned with client marketing strategies. Capture and edit content (photo/video) on-site at client locations for both real-time and planned posting. Create, implement, and manage social media campaigns across major platforms (Instagram, Facebook, LinkedIn, TikTok). Write compelling copy, captions, and hashtags tailored to each client’s brand voice. Manage Google Business Profiles and other ratings platforms — update content, respond to reviews, monitor presence. Monitor performance analytics, prepare reports, and recommend optimizations. Track social media and digital marketing trends to keep content fresh and competitive. Collaborate with our creative team on broader campaigns, branding, photography, and videography. Assist with occasional paid social campaigns (bonus if you’ve managed budgets before). What We’re Looking For

Minimum 3 years’ experience managing multiple social media accounts, preferably in an agency setting. Proven ability to tailor strategies across diverse industries. Skilled at both capturing and editing content for social media. Positive, high-energy mindset with a passion for idea generation, forward-thinking strategies, and extreme collaboration. Proficient in major social media platforms and scheduling/analytics tools (e.g., Sprout, Buffer, Hootsuite, Loomly). We currently use Loomly. Strong copywriting and communication skills. Highly organized, detail-oriented, and deadline-driven. Creative, adaptable, and always up to speed with trends. Familiarity with Google Business Profiles and digital reputation management is a plus.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, or related field preferred. Location Requirement
